She graduated from
Glasgow School of Art in 2007. Liz West has exhibited and been commissioned internationally by organisations and institutions including
Natural History Museum,
National Trust,
National Science and Media Museum,
Dubai Design Week, and Bristol Biennial. In 2018 West launched a permanent public commission in
London titled 'Colour Transfer'. The site specific sculpture consists of angled coloured mirrors that span the underneath of
Paddington Central's Westway Bridge. West was a finalist for the
Aesthetica Art Prize 2016. == References ==
